The Challenge

The Legacy “Feature Factory”
In one of her flagship transformations leading a massive $1B+ global enterprise software portfolio, Swati inherited a complex suite of mission-critical B2B software. Despite a history of corporate acquisition, the business unit had maintained a deeply entrenched, founder-led culture for 25 years, leaving its product lines siloed and un-modernised.
The immediate existential threat was managing a high-stakes transition of a multi-million dollar portfolio from legacy desktop architecture to a native-cloud, SaaS, and data-oriented commercial model.
However, the organisational reality presented a major roadblock: there was no established strategic product management culture. Traditional business analysts (BAs) functioned primarily as order-takers, feeding the engineering pipeline and focusing entirely on the technical quality of a release rather than market outcomes. To execute a modern SaaS strategy, Swati didn’t just need a software migration; she needed an organisational mindset migration.

The Execution

From Bootcamps to Product Surgeries
The 12-month rollout with Tarigo was structured to minimize daily operational disruption while driving rapid cultural alignment:
• Baseline Alignment: Tarigo initiated intensive product bootcamps and hands-on workshops to get everyone—from newly hired VPs to legacy business analysts—speaking the exact same strategic language.
• Real-World Interventions: To bridge the gap between theory and execution, Tarigo embedded weekly open office hours and live product surgeries. PMs brought their actual, messy roadmap challenges to the table, solving live business problems alongside Tarigo coaches.
This continuous feedback loop broke old legacy habits, teaching the team how to leverage product data and weekly NPS tracking to make rigorous, client-focused product decisions.
